📜  AWS EBS(弹性块存储)快照(1)

📅  最后修改于: 2023-12-03 15:13:34.433000             🧑  作者: Mango

AWS EBS(弹性块存储)快照

简介

AWS EBS(弹性块存储)快照是一种基于云平台AWS(亚马逊云服务)的数据备份和恢复功能。它提供了一种简单可靠的方法来备份、复制和还原AWS云中的数据。EBS快照是在指定时间点上某个EBS卷数据的完全一致的副本。程序员可以利用EBS快照快速创建新的EBS卷、复制现有卷,或者快速还原数据。

使用场景
  • 数据备份和恢复 - 使用EBS快照可以定期备份EBS卷的数据并在需要时进行恢复。这有助于保护数据免受不可预测的数据损坏、意外删除或者硬件故障的影响。

  • 创建自定义AMI - 通过使用EBS快照,程序员可以创建自定义Amazon Machine Image(AMI),以便在将来快速和可靠地启动新的EC2实例。

  • 创建新的EBS卷 - 使用EBS快照可以快速创建一个新的EBS卷,它是完全一致的原始卷的副本。这对于测试、开发环境和滚动更新非常有用。

  • 复制EBS卷 - 可以通过EBS快照快速复制一个EBS卷。复制的卷可以在同一区域或不同的区域进行使用,这对于数据复制和灾难恢复非常有用。

  • 减少备份成本 - EBS快照只存储有变化的块,所以在创建新的快照时,只会存储与之前快照之间发生变化的数据。这可以减少存储成本,并提高备份效率。

使用方法
创建快照

要创建EBS快照,可以使用AWS管理控制台、AWS命令行界面(CLI)或AWS SDK中的相应API来执行以下步骤:

  1. 登录到AWS管理控制台并导航到Amazon EC2.

  2. 选择EBS卷,然后在操作菜单中选择创建快照。

  3. 配置快照描述和其他选项,例如添加标签。

  4. 确认配置并创建快照。

还原数据

要还原到先前创建的快照,可以执行以下步骤:

  1. 登录到AWS管理控制台并导航到Amazon EC2.

  2. 选择EBS卷,然后在操作菜单中选择创建快照。

  3. 选择要恢复的快照,并选择还原选项。

复制快照

要复制现有的EBS快照,可以使用AWS CLI或AWS SDK中的相应API来执行以下步骤:

  1. 使用describe-snapshots命令来获取要复制的源快照的ID。

  2. 使用copy-snapshot命令并指定源快照的ID来创建复制的快照。

  3. 配置复制的快照的描述和其他选项。

  4. 确认配置并创建复制的快照。

总结

AWS EBS快照提供了程序员备份、复制和还原数据的简单可靠的方法。它可以用于数据备份和恢复、创建自定义AMI、创建新的EBS卷、复制EBS卷以及减少备份成本。使用AWS管理控制台、AWS CLI或AWS SDK,可以方便地创建、恢复和复制EBS快照。